Description

WF101KTYAPLNN0 is a 10.1-inch TFT LCD panel display with a high resolution of 1280 x 800 pixels. This 1280x800 TFT LCD panel display is equipped with the EK79202B1 driver IC and supports an LVDS interface. The WF101K model adopts an IPS panel, offering a wide viewing angle: Left: 80°, Right: 80°, Up: 80°, and Down: 80° (typical). It has a contrast ratio of 1000:1 (typical value), a brightness of 350 nits (minimum value), an anti-glare surface, and an aspect ratio of 16:10. The WF101K model is also available with a projected capacitive touch screen (PCAP) version, WF101KTYAPLNB0, and a resistive touch screen (RTP) version, WF101KTYAPLNT0.

The supply voltage (VCC) for the 10.1" TFT LCD panel display, WF101KTYAPLNN0, ranges from 3.0V to 3.5V, with a typical value of 3.3V. It operates at temperatures from -20°C to +70°C and can be stored at temperatures ranging from -30°C to +80°C.

SPECIFICATIONS

General Specifications

Item Dimension Unit
Screen Diagonal 10.1 inch
Number of Pixels 1280 × 3(RGB) × 800 dots
Module dimension 229.34 × 148.98 × 2.85 mm
Active area 216.96 (H) × 135.6(V) mm
Pixel pitch 0.1695 × 0.1695 mm
Display Mode Normally Black, Transmissive
Viewing Angle 80/80/80/80
Pixel Arrangement R.G.B. Vertical Stripe
TFT Drive IC EK79202B1 or Equivalent
TFT Interface LVDS
Backlight Type LED, Normally White
Aspect Ratio 16:10
Touch Screen Without touch screen
Surface Anti-Glare

Absolute Maximum Ratings

Item Symbol Min Typ Max Unit
Operating Temperature TOP -20 +70
Storage Temperature TST -30 +80

Electrical Characteristics

Typical Operation Condition

Item

Symbol

Values Unit
Min. Typ. Max.
Power voltage VCC 3.0 3.3 3.5 V
VGH 17.5 18 18.5 V
VGL -11.5 -10.5 -10.0 V
VSP   5.5 - V
VSN   -5.5 - V
